Determination of Oxymatrine Content in a Botanical Acaricidal Bath Agent for External Use by HPLC

Abstract: [Objective] To establish a HPLC method for determination of oxymatrine content in a botanical acaricidal bath agent for external use.[Method] The separation was performed with the commercially available chromatographic column of Waters XBridge C18 (4.6 mm×150 mm,5 μm).Methanol-0.05 mol/L sodium dihydrogen phosphate (containing 0.5% sodium perchlorate)(15:85) was used as mobile phase,the flow rate was 1.0 mL/min,the detection wavelength was 220 nm,the sample volume was 10 μL,and the column temperature was 30 ℃.[Result]There was a good linearity between the peak areas and the mass concentrations of oxymatrine in the range of 0.020 592 - 0.457 47 mg/mL (Y=5.72e+006X+1.13e+004,R^2=0.9998).The RSD of the precision test (n=6),repeatability test (n=6) and recovery test was 0.3%,1.0% and 1.6%,respectively.[Conclusion] The established HPLC method has the advantages of simplicity,speed,good stability and high repeatability,and can be used in quality control of the botanical acaricidal bath agent for external use.
